I may be missing something, but for lack of a better description, I can't remove a follow the leader that I've decided to re-write.

I wrote an 8 count follow the leader for 16 performers. After tweaking and editing other performers, I decided the FTL no longer worked and needed to rewrite those performers. My typical method for this is :go to previous set, copy performers, go to current set, then paste performers (like they haven't moved for the current set I'm writing.)

Doing this works fine for everything else but a FTL. No matter what I do, the path instructions are still scrambled in there so that a simple arc shift sends everyone scrambling for those eight counts.

I hope that made sense. Any ideas?

You should familiarize yourself with the Revert tool, it's a simple but powerful tool that does what you are looking for and more. In short, it allows you to revert performers' positions to be the same as on a previous (or future) set and it has the option to clear any intermediate paths and sets by using the "Step Through" option.

So for example if your follow the leader is between sets 4 and 5 then go to set 5, select the performers that you want to revert and hit the Revert Tool button (5 buttons to the right of the Add Performer button. See the below link for a picture.). Then just hit the Perform Revert button and you should be good to go, the default values are designed to be used to revert from one set back to the previous set.

Look on http://box5software.com/help/envision-help-center for a formal description.

As a side note you can also get fine control of performer paths by using Path Mode. This mode is accessed by selecting the Path Mode button beside Form Mode in the toggle toolbar. Here you can select individual performer paths and edit them.
